For the 2025-26 school year, there are 4 private preschools serving 812 students in 32808, FL.
The top ranked private preschools in 32808, FL include St. Andrew Catholic School and Heritage Preparatory School.
The average acceptance rate is 90%, which is higher than the Florida private preschool average acceptance rate of 79%.
100% of private preschools in 32808, FL are religiously affiliated (most commonly Christian and Seventh Day Adventist).
